innocent是一个雅思常考词汇,这个词的常用解释为a. 无罪的; 无害的; 天真的, 无知的; n. 天真无邪的人,这个词在很多英文原版小说中怎么应用呢,今天小编就带您了解一下。
在戴维·赫伯特·劳伦斯的《恋爱中的女人》里,有这样的句子出现:
-- He did not seem angry or disgusted, only he looked curiously innocent and pure, really beautiful.
-- His face was open and clear, with a certain innocent laisser-aller that troubled Gudrun most, made her almost afraid of him, whilst she disliked him deeply for it.
在艾米利·勃朗特的《呼啸山庄》里,有这样的句子出现:
-- I confess it with shame shrunk icily into myself, like a snail; at every glance retired colder and farther; till finally the poor innocent was led to doubt her own senses, and, overwhelmed with confusion at her supposed mistake, persuaded her mamma to decamp.
-- Having no desire to be entertained by a cat and dog combat, I stepped forward briskly, as if eager to partake the warmth of the hearth, and innocent of any knowledge of the interrupted dispute.
-- The little souls were comforting each other with better thoughts than I could have hit on: no parson in the world ever pictured heaven so beautifully as they did, in their innocent talk; and, while I sobbed and listened, I could not help wishing we were all there safe together.
-- Wish and learn to smooth away the surly wrinkles, to raise your lids frankly, and change the fiends to confident, innocent angels, suspecting and doubting nothing, and always seeing friends where they are not sure of foes.
在罗伯特·路易斯·史蒂文森的《金银岛》里,有这样的句子出现:
-- It is one thing to be idle and skulk and quite another to take a ship and murder a number of innocent men.
